I missed doing the last two Mephistos since I have been on the road, and it sounds like I missed some real tough ones. I found this mostly straightforward, I managed about three quarters of it without Chambers or Bradfords and the last few words were easy enough to confirm. That’s a bit of a relief, because I had a couple of weeks of missed crosswords to catch up with.

The wordplay was impeccable through the crossword, so after writing the blog, I think I called it easy because of good wordplay, if you were relying on definitions for entries, you might have had more of a slog.

Across
1 FORWARD: WAR in Gerald FORD
6 MAHDI: the D from MAD interrupting HI, don’t see that wordplay often
10 AIRY: AIRY-FAIRY without the FAIRY
11 NARICORN: IRAN reversed then CORN – got this from the wordplay, it’s the tube/hook thing at the end of the beak in some birds
12 CLOCKWISE: (WICK)* in CLOSE
14 INSURER: RE in (RUINS)*
15 PRIEST: I.R. reversed in PEST, and a surface that I love, but may rankle a few this close to the day of eggs
16 AGGRO: GR(gross) in AGO. This word seems to be popping up a lot lately, so here’s where I first remember it from, an Australian “kiddies” TV puppet, Agro Vate
18 HEMLINE: (WHILE MEN)* without the W – the online clue ends in “dressed”, surely it was meant to be “dress”
22 A,R,BLAST: another spelling of ARBALEST
23 AS,PEN
24 ELY,SEE: I’ll admit this was from wordplay, I knew there was a Champs, didn’t know the palace was right on it
27 DAIS,I,ED
29 WATCHWORD: (WHAT CROWD)*
30 INCITANT: IN then IT(personal magnetism) in CAN’T
31 AKEE: (b)AKE(r) then E from PIE. West Indian fruit
32 NIE,CE: sneaky definition, that PRIEST could be a BROTHER
33 G,LITTER
 
Down
1 FA CUP: FAC(e) then UP(success)
2 OIL PRESS: I,L in OP(p)RESS
3 W,Y,C,H ELM: A tree seeable from wordplay
4 (y)ANKUS: a sort of goad
5 DRINKER: DRIER around N,K, &lit
6 MISSAL: MI is the note, then LASS reversed
7 HOURGLASS: (RUSH,GOALS)*
8 DREE: REED with the D going to the top – the “Scot’s” part of the clue is part of the definition
9 INTROIT: INTROMIT without the M – anthem at the start of a mass
13 TIMEPIECE: EMIT rev then PIECE
17 ROSE TREE: (RESTORE)* then E
18 HEADPIN: (PAID)* in HEN and a nice definition using the bowling version of “strike”
19 NAME TAG: A,MET in NAG
20 FLY, SWAT
21 UNI,ATE
25 LA,H,TI: Another one from wordplay, haven’t heard of the place. Looks pretty
26 EIDER: OK, probably the first thing that comes to mind when you see “Duck” twice in a clue, but the wordplay took a while to deconvolute – it’s I.E. reversed, then (o)DER
28 AGNI: hidden in mAGNIficent
